Ryu Ji-hyuk Reveals Secret Behind Samsung Lions' Five-Game Winning Streak

The recent surge in performance by the Samsung Lions, marked by a five-game winning streak, is being fueled by a palpable shift in the team's mentality, according to infielder Ryu Ji-hyuk. The player conveyed a strong sense of confidence, noting that the team's belief in their ability to win has fundamentally changed.
"Lately, I don't feel like we're going to lose," Ryu Ji-hyuk stated after a recent game. This sentiment encapsulates the team's current atmosphere, where they reportedly remain unfazed even when falling behind in the late stages of a match. This resilience suggests a deeper level of trust among the players in their collective ability to turn games around.
This unwavering belief is not just a matter of individual confidence but appears to be a shared conviction throughout the clubhouse. It has translated directly into tangible results, culminating in their current impressive five-game winning streak. The team's performance indicates a strong grasp of momentum and a refusal to concede defeat prematurely.
The Lions' recent success, particularly their ability to overcome deficits, points to a significant improvement in their mental fortitude and strategic execution. Ryu's comments highlight the psychological edge the team has gained, which is proving to be a critical factor in their sustained winning performance.
